Abstract

The approach of organizational issues as communication problems are at least one trend in era of the knowledge economy. The globalization process greatly contributes to consider the communication both as a source and as a solution to the problems faced by legal entities. The conducted study reveals, however, that interpersonal communication skills make the difference between success and failure of organizational communication. Premises of interpersonal communication skills analysis reveals complexity of organizational communication in the context of globalization; identify opportunities for analysis of the communication in an organizational context and symbolic dimensions of communication highlights the importance of the legal entity. The study also identifies effective models of communication behavior as a result of the manifestation of interpersonal communication skills relevant to the knowledge economy.
